VPS服务器使用与维护指南
卡尔云官网
www.kaeryun.com
随着互联网的快速发展,VPS服务器已经成为现代企业、开发者和创业者不可或缺的基础设施,VPS全称是Virtual Private Server,即虚拟专用服务器,它提供了一种成本-effective且灵活的方式来模拟物理服务器,对于刚开始接触VPS的用户来说,了解如何正确配置和维护VPS服务器可能会有点挑战,本文将从VPS的基本概念、配置、安全设置、监控和常见问题等方面,为你提供一个全面的指南。
什么是VPS服务器?
VPS服务器是一种虚拟化技术,它将一个物理服务器的资源(如CPU、内存、存储、网络等)分割成多个虚拟机(VM),每个虚拟机可以独立运行,但又共享物理资源,与物理服务器相比,VPS服务器的成本低、部署快、且不需要物理机房,非常适合个人开发者和中小企业。
举个例子,假设你有一台物理服务器,配置了16GB内存和1TB存储,通过虚拟化技术,你可以将这台服务器分割成4个虚拟机,每个虚拟机拥有4GB内存和250GB存储,这样,即使你只使用其中一台虚拟机,其他虚拟机依然可以正常运行,资源不会被浪费。
VPS服务器的配置与使用
-
选择合适的虚拟化平台
- 常见的虚拟化平台有VirtualBox、VMware、Hyper-V(Windows自带)、KVM等,如果你是新手,建议从VirtualBox或Hyper-V开始。
- 如果你使用的是Linux系统,KVM是一个不错的选择,因为它支持跨平台的虚拟化。
-
安装和配置虚拟化软件
- 根据你选择的虚拟化平台,按照官方文档进行安装和配置,大多数虚拟化软件都有友好的图形界面,操作起来相对简单。
- 配置完成后,你可以选择将物理服务器作为宿主,然后创建多个虚拟机。
-
分配资源
- 在创建虚拟机时,你需要根据你的需求分配内存、存储、CPU和网络资源,对于一个小型网站,8GB内存和1GB带宽可能就足够了。
- 如果你不太确定资源分配,可以参考一些虚拟化平台的资源使用指南,或者咨询专业人士。
-
启动和管理虚拟机
- 启动虚拟机后,你可以在控制面板中管理虚拟机的启动、停止、重启等操作。
- 通过虚拟化平台的管理界面,你可以查看虚拟机的资源使用情况,如CPU使用率、内存使用情况等。
VPS服务器的安全性
-
防火墙设置
- 在配置虚拟机时,一定要设置严格的防火墙,防火墙的作用是阻止未经授权的访问,防止黑客攻击。
- 根据你的业务需求,可以配置不同的端口白名单,允许特定的网络通信。
-
使用安全软件
- 在虚拟机上安装和配置防火墙后,还需要安装安全软件,如Nginx、Apache、Kali Linux等,这些软件可以帮助你防御常见的网络攻击,如SQL注入、XSS攻击等。
- 定期更新安全软件和操作系统,可以防止已知的漏洞被利用。
-
备份和恢复
- 定期备份虚拟机的数据,可以防止数据丢失,备份可以使用虚拟化平台自带的备份工具,或者使用第三方备份软件。
- 在发生数据丢失的情况下,通过备份数据可以快速恢复,减少数据损失的风险。
VPS服务器的监控与优化
-
监控服务器状态
- 使用监控工具,如Prometheus、Grafana、Zabbix等,可以实时监控虚拟机的运行状态,包括CPU使用率、内存使用情况、网络带宽等。
- 通过监控数据,你可以及时发现潜在的问题,如资源不足、性能下降等。
-
优化资源使用
- 如果你的虚拟机资源没有得到充分使用,可以通过调整资源分配来优化资源使用,减少不必要的虚拟机数量,或者提高内存和存储的使用效率。
- 定期清理虚拟机中的死机进程,可以释放更多的资源。
-
调整带宽
- 根据你的业务需求,调整虚拟机的带宽设置,对于需要高并发访问的网站,可以增加带宽;对于低并发访问的网站,可以减少带宽。
- 确保带宽设置与实际流量匹配,可以避免带宽浪费或不足的问题。
常见问题与解决方案
-
虚拟机启动失败
- 问题描述:虚拟机无法启动,提示“无法找到启动文件”或“启动失败”。
- 解决方案:
- 检查物理服务器的电源是否正常。
- 确认虚拟化软件是否已正确安装并运行。
- 检查虚拟机的启动脚本(如果有的话)是否正确。
- 确认物理服务器的网络接口是否正常连接。
-
虚拟机被攻击
- 问题描述:虚拟机遭到DDoS攻击或恶意软件攻击。
- 解决方案:
- 安装和配置防火墙,设置严格的端口白名单。
- 定期进行系统漏洞扫描,及时修补已知漏洞。
- 使用安全软件进行实时监控和防护。
-
虚拟机过热
- 问题描述:虚拟机运行一段时间后,温度过高,影响性能。
- 解决方案:
- 增加物理服务器的风扇或空调。
- 调整虚拟化软件的资源分配,减少资源消耗。
- 定期清洁虚拟机的硬盘和硬盘驱动器,避免积灰。
VPS服务器作为现代企业的重要基础设施,具有成本-effective、灵活多样的特点,通过合理配置和管理,可以充分发挥VPS服务器的性能,关注安全性、监控和优化也是使用VPS服务器时不可忽视的重要环节,希望本文能为你提供一个全面的指南,帮助你更好地理解和使用VPS服务器。
卡尔云官网
www.kaeryun.com